The Indonesia Fiberboard Market is projected to witness mixed growth rate patterns during 2025 to 2029. Starting at 9.21% in 2025, the market peaks at 10.47% in 2027, and settles at 10.26% by 2029.
The Fiberboard market in Indonesia is projected to grow at a high growth rate of 10.47% by 2027, highlighting the country's increasing focus on advanced technologies within the Asia region, where China holds the dominant position, followed closely by India, Japan, Australia and South Korea, shaping overall regional demand.
The Fiberboard market in Indonesia is experiencing significant growth, driven by the construction and furniture industries. Fiberboard is widely used in interior applications such as cabinetry, flooring, and wall panels. Indonesia`s robust construction and furniture manufacturing sectors are propelling the demand for fiberboard products.
The Indonesia Fiberboard market is experiencing growth due to several factors. Firstly, the booming construction and real estate sectors are driving the demand for fiberboard as a building material for furniture, cabinets, and interior decoration. Secondly, the government`s infrastructure development initiatives are increasing the need for fiberboard in various construction projects. Additionally, the rising environmental concerns are pushing the market towards sustainable and eco-friendly fiberboard products. These factors, along with urbanization and a growing middle-class population, are expected to be key drivers of the Indonesia Fiberboard market.
The Indonesia Fiberboard market faces challenges related to raw material availability and sustainability. The industry relies heavily on wood fibers, and deforestation remains a concern in Indonesia. Additionally, the market faces competition from alternative materials like MDF and particleboard. Strict environmental regulations and increasing consumer demand for eco-friendly products also pose challenges to the industry.
The Fiberboard market in Indonesia witnessed a decline during the COVID-19 pandemic due to disruptions in the supply chain and reduced construction activity. Lockdowns and restrictions led to decreased demand for furniture and construction materials, which are major consumers of Fiberboard. However, as the economy gradually reopened, the market showed signs of recovery, with increased demand for home renovation projects and furniture production.
The Indonesia fiberboard market has witnessed significant growth in recent years due to the booming construction and furniture industries in the country. Key players in this market include established companies such as PT. Tirta Mahakam Resources Tbk, PT. Kayu Lapis Indonesia, and PT. Supra Gorden.
